How much do assistant cook j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for assistant cook in Kankakee, IL is $15.37,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.85 and $16.63 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does an Assistant Cook Do?

Assistant cooks support to the chef or head cook in the kitchen of a restaurant, catering company, or other food service facility. As an assistant cook, your job duties may include helping to plan the menu, testing new dishes, maintaining inventory, and buying or ordering the necessary ingredients for upcoming meal services. You may also perform cleaning duties around the kitchen to ensure that the food preparation area meets health code standards.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Assistant Cook,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Cook, you need basic culinary skills, knowledge of food safety,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with kitchen equipment, food preparation techniques, and certification in food handling are typically required. Attention to detail, teamwork, and the ability to work efficiently under pressure are valuable soft skills in this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for maintaining kitchen operations, ensuring food quality, and upholding health standards.

How does an Assistant Cook typically collaborate with the kitchen team during busy service hours?

During peak service times, an Assistant Cook works closely with chefs, line cooks, and kitchen staff to ensure smooth operations. This includes prepping ingredients, supporting the assembly of dishes, and maintaining cleanliness at workstations. Effective communication is key, as instructions often come quickly and priorities can shift. Being adaptable and proactive in assisting team members helps maintain efficiency and high food quality standards.

What are Assistant Cooks?

Assistant Cooks are kitchen staff members who support chefs and head cooks in preparing food, maintaining kitchen cleanliness, and organizing ingredients. They perform tasks such as chopping vegetables, measuring ingredients, and assisting with basic cooking techniques. Assistant Cooks also help with cleaning kitchen equipment, stocking supplies, and ensuring food safety standards are met. Their role is essential for the smooth operation of a kitchen, especially in busy restaurants or catering services.

The main difference between an Assistant Cook and a Line Cook is their role during food preparation. An Assistant Cook typically supports the kitchen team with prep work and basic tasks, while a Line Cook actively prepares dishes during service. Both roles require culinary skills, but Line Cooks usually have more experience and responsibility during meal service.
